Tiivistelmä: | This introductory article presents this Special issue on the 15th Annual international conference promoting business ethics. The article title list of contents is the following: "The status of contemporary business ethics research: present and future" by Z. Ma (p. 267-275) ; "Inverting the pyramid of values? Trends in less-developed countries" by M.V. Halter and M.C. Coutinho de Arruda (p. 277-286) ; "The ethics of speculation" by J.J. Angel and D.M. McCabe (p. 287-293) ; "The ethics narrative and the role of the business school in moral development" by R.A. Miller (p. 295-300) ; "A modular approach to business ethics integration: at the intersection of the stand-alone and the integrated approaches" by L.P. Hartman and P.H. Werhane (p. 301-313) ; "The ethics of branding in the age of ubiquitous media: Insights from catholic social teaching" by J.F. Caccamo (p. 315-327) ; "Moral vision: Iris Murdoch and Alasdair MacIntyre" by Michael Schwartz (p. 329-341) ; "The buyer-supplier relationship: an integrative model of ethics and trust" by J. Gullett (et al.) (p. 343-353) ; "Managers' attitudes toward codes of ethics: Are there gender differences?" by N. Ibrahim, J. Angelidis and I.M. Tomic (p. 355-369) ; "Ethics in international value chain networks: the case of Telenor in Bangladesh" by A.W. Falkenberg and J. Falkenberg (p. 371-382) ; "An exploratory cross-cultural analysis of marketing ethics: the case of Turkish, Thai, and American businesspeople" by S. Burnaz (et al.) (p. 383-391) ; "The impact of cultural differences on the convergence of international accounting codes of ethics" by C.E. Clements, J.D. Neill and O.S. Stovall (p. 393-406) ; "Identity, self-awareness, and self-deception: ethical implications for leaders and organizations" by C. Caldwell (p. 407-417) ; "The fit between integrity and integrative social contracts theory" by M. Gosling and H.J. Huang (p. 419-428) ; "Enabling the original intent: catalysts for social entrepreneurship" by C.V. VanSandt, M. Sud and C. Marmé (p. 429-440) ; "Corporate social responsibility practices in developing and transitional countries: Botswana and Malawi" by A. Lindgreen, V. Swaen and T.T. Campbell (p. 429-440). |
